[
https://issues.apache.org/jira/browse/IGNITE-24716?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Andrey Mashenkov reassigned IGNITE-24716:
-----------------------------------------
Assignee: Andrey Mashenkov
> Sql. MergeJoin is failed with IndexOutOfBoundsException
> -------------------------------------------------------
>
> Key: IGNITE-24716
> URL: https://issues.apache.org/jira/browse/IGNITE-24716
> Project: Ignite
> Issue Type: Bug
> Components: sql
> Reporter: Konstantin Orlov
> Assignee: Andrey Mashenkov
> Priority: Major
> Labels: ignite-3
>
> See test muted under this issue ({{ItSqlLogic2Test}}, script
> {{sqlite/join/join1.test}}).
> Let's find the root cause and fix the issue.
> {code:java}
> Caused by: java.lang.IndexOutOfBoundsException: end index (3) must not be
> greater than size (2)
> at
> com.google.common.base.Preconditions.checkPositionIndexes(Preconditions.java:1447)
> at
> com.google.common.collect.ImmutableList.subList(ImmutableList.java:457)
> at
> com.google.common.collect.ImmutableList.subList(ImmutableList.java:64)
> at
> org.apache.ignite.internal.sql.engine.exec.LogicalRelImplementor.lambda$visit$6(LogicalRelImplementor.java:375)
> at
> org.apache.ignite.internal.sql.engine.exec.rel.MergeJoinNode$InnerJoin.join(MergeJoinNode.java:343)
> at
> org.apache.ignite.internal.sql.engine.exec.rel.MergeJoinNode.pushLeft(MergeJoinNode.java:164)
> at
> org.apache.ignite.internal.sql.engine.exec.rel.MergeJoinNode$1.push(MergeJoinNode.java:114)
> at
> org.apache.ignite.internal.sql.engine.exec.rel.Inbox.pushOrdered(Inbox.java:262)
> at
> org.apache.ignite.internal.sql.engine.exec.rel.Inbox.push(Inbox.java:200)
> at
> org.apache.ignite.internal.sql.engine.exec.rel.Inbox.onBatchReceived(Inbox.java:180)
> at
> org.apache.ignite.internal.sql.engine.exec.ExchangeServiceImpl.onMessage(ExchangeServiceImpl.java:177)
> ... 7 more
> {code}
--
This message was sent by Atlassian Jira
(v8.20.10#820010)